How do I Choose the Best Online Stock Broker?

A. Leverkuhn
A. Leverkuhn

When individual investors want to pick the best online stock broker for their financial activities, they often look at diverse aspects of online trading services, from costs to access and technical support, in order to make the best decisions. Day traders and experienced money managers are not the only ones who can benefit from a good online stock broker service. Beginners who want to invest some of their money in order to make gains will often select simple online trading services that will help them build a better portfolio.

The online stock broker replaces a more traditional system that included a greater necessity for physical communications. Before the rise of online brokerage accounts and related technology, brokers often had to communicate with their clients by phone, while also contacting exchanges and trading floors. Today, with online brokerage services, much of this communication is no longer necessary, since most parts of the buying and selling process can be effectively automated.

For those investors who are considering taking advantage of these innovative online stock broker systems and trading platform options, one of the basic issues is cost. Although cost is important, experts do recommend not basing your entire choice on the startup cost of trading. For example, some of the online stock broker services that want to pick up more of the common market will offer a series of free trades in order to get customers in the door. Free trades can be valuable, but not if the customer gives up adequate customer service and a solid online trading platform in exchange for some initial commission free trading.

Beyond cost, those who want to choose the best online trading options will examine access to the software. User-friendly graphic interface or GUI design can make all the difference in giving beginning investors the confidence boost they need to really implement aggressive trading strategies. It also helps to have the best customer service on the other end of the line, in case investors do encounter problems, such as misunderstandings about financial variables that inevitably get involved in trading.

To understand some of the issues that really make the best online trading services stand out, it’s helpful to know when a beginning investor is likely to run into problems. A lot of common misunderstandings have to do with the tax burden on different investments. Investing in equities and financial products is not always taxed “up front”; as a result, beginners can run into serious problems involving a “cost basis” or original cost, as well as technical reconfigurations of cost that online stock broker firms often provide in order to comply with IRS regulations. The bottom line is that investors will not always understand exactly what is going on with trades, and when problems crop up, having good support and human guidance for an online system can make all the difference.
